DAC reclocking using XO

I'm building out a DIY DAC, and it uses a separate reclocking oscillator at 11.2 MHz. The suggested part is the *expensive* XO clock from Guido Tent. With the horrible exchange rates it will probably run 45 bucks.

On digi-key, I found some clock oscillators made by Citizen that operate at the same voltage requirements and frequency, and they cost 3 bucks. It even has the same exact pin layout, from what I can tell on the data sheet...

Am I crazy here, or can I just drop in this part and possibly get Corvette performance instead of Porsche?
